📖 Overview

The Story of Christmas presents the Biblical nativity narrative for young children using simple language and illustrations. The book follows the traditional account from the angel's visit to Mary through Jesus' birth in Bethlehem. Board book pages showcase artwork depicting key moments and characters from the Christmas story. The text maintains brevity while covering essential elements like the journey to Bethlehem, the manger scene, and the visits from shepherds and wise men. This retelling focuses on the spiritual significance of Christmas and its status as a Christian holiday celebrating Jesus' birth. The straightforward presentation and religious themes make this book a common choice for faith-based early childhood education.

👀 Reviews

Parents and teachers praise this board book for introducing young children ages 2-5 to the nativity story in simple terms. Readers note the book explains Christmas traditions while keeping Jesus as the focus.
